Applications open for Cops and Kids

CLOVIS — Applications are open for the annual holiday shopping outing between first-responders and under-privileged children, according to a news release from the Clovis Police Department.

The “Cops and Kids Christmas Event” allows $100 each for select children “to spend on themselves” while shopping with an officer or first responder just before Christmas.

“This event is a tradition that local Law Enforcement look forward to every year,” said the release. “The children (aged 3 to 13) are under-privileged kids who might not have a chance at receiving gifts unless help is provided.”

Pick up an application at the CPD records window, 300 N. Connelly, and return it there completed between now and Dec. 1 for consideration. A panel of officers and civilians will review the applications and notify the child’s parent/guardian after selection.

Multiple assisting agencies support CPD with the event, as well as individuals and local businesses.

Among fundraisers upcoming are a “Dollars for Donuts” event outside Daylight Donuts at 6 a.m. on Nov. 1 and a “serving for tips” event Dec. 4 at Leal’s from 5 p.m. in which “all tips go to the event.”
